云龙数码行业报告

四位数码动态汇编语言,汇编语言四位数码管动态显示

大家好,今天小编关注到一个比较有意思的话题,就是关于四位数码动态汇编语言问题,于是小编就整理了2个相关介绍四位数码动态汇编语言的解答,让我们一起看看吧。

  1. 单片机四人抢答器的程序和连接方式?
  2. 汇编语言XLAT指令如何使用?

单片机四人抢答器程序连接方式

先来个汇编的程序,P1接一个共阳极数码管,P0低4位接4个抢答按键,主持人复位***用单片机复位按钮实现。 ORG 0000HSTART: MOV A,P0 ORL A,#0F0H CJNE A,#0FFH,PL0 SJMP STARTPL0: LCALL DELAY MOV A,P0 ORL A,#0F0H CJNE A,#0FFH,PL1 SJMP STARTPL1: JNB ACC.0,K1 JNB ACC.1,K2 JNB ACC.2,K3 JNB ACC.3,K4 LJMP STARTK1: MOV P1,#0F9H SJMP $K2: MOV P1,#0A4H SJMP $K3: MOV P1,#0B0H SJMP $K4: MOV P1,#99H SJMP $DELAY: MOV R6,#15DEL2: MOV R7,#200 DJNZ R7,$ DJNZ R6,DEL2 RET END

汇编语言XLAT指令如何使用

XLAT是查表指令,将BX指向表的首地址,AL中放得是要做相互转换参数,比如说如下程序段BUFDB3FH,06H,5BH,4FH,66H,6DH,7DH,07H,7FH,6FHLEABX,BUFMOVAL,01HXLAT再送去数码管显示,就会显示出“1”了。也就是说XLAT可以用于码制转换

四位数码动态汇编语言,汇编语言四位数码管动态显示
图片来源网络,侵删)

到此,以上就是小编对于四位数码动态汇编语言的问题就介绍到这了,希望介绍关于四位数码动态汇编语言的2点解答对大家有用。

四位数码动态汇编语言,汇编语言四位数码管动态显示
(图片来源网络,侵删)

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。 转载请注明出处:http://www.nickplaister.com/post/21597.html

分享:
扫描分享到社交APP